Can PAN card get you a Rs 5 lakh loan? See complete list of documents that you need


PAN Card Loan: Issued by the Income Tax Department of India, a PAN card is now not just an identity document but an important evidence of financial credibility.  The Permanent Account Number (PAN) is a 10-digit alphanumeric code that helps track financial transactions and prevent tax evasion.

Since the PAN cards are now linked to most bank accounts, it has become much easier for lenders to verify your KYC details. When your Aadhaar card is linked to your PAN card, its authenticity is strengthened further. This is why taking a personal loan using only your PAN card has become simpler and common than ever.

Keep important things in mind when applying for a PAN card loan

If you are planning to take a personal loan of up to Rs 5 lakhs using your PAN card, you will need both your PAN and Aadhaar card, linked to each other. If they are not, then the loan process may be delayed or even denied. However, once they are linked and after the loan approval, the money can be distributed to your account within 24 hours.

Without a PAN card or if it is not linked to an Aadhaar card, the chances of your debt approval decrease significantly.

PAN Card: Documents required for a Rs 5 lakh loan

  • Aadhaar card, passport, driving license, or copy of voter ID (as ID proof)
  • One of the above as address proof
  • Bank statement from the last 3 months
  • Salary slips from the past 2 months or a salary certificate along with Form 16

PAN Card Loan: Key features

  • Easy application process: Apply online by filling in the basic details and completing E-KYC using your PAN card
  • Quick approval: immediate approval means rapid access to money, even in an emergency
  • Low Documentation: PAN and Aadhaar are usually sufficient
  • Flexible EMI option: Repayment tenure is from 6 months to 96 months
  • Competitive interest rate: Rates vary across banks, so comparing options is essential

How to apply for a PAN card loan:

  1. Choose a bank or NBFC (non-banking financial company) that provides a personal loan based on PAN
  2. Go to the lender’s website and click “Apply Now.”
  3. Enter your mobile number and verify it via OTP
  4. Fill the form with your name, PAN number, date of birth, and PIN code
  5. Choose your loan type (Term, Flexi Term, Flexi Hybrid) and loan amount
  6. Select the repayment tenure and submit your e-KYC details

Eligibility Criteria for PAN Card Loan:

  • Should be an Indian citizen
  • Age between 21 and 60 years old
  • A valid PAN card and a good credit score
  • Stable monthly income (for both salaried and self-employed persons)
  • A low debt-to-income (DTI) ratio—ideally under 40 per cent.

For example, if your income is Rs 50,000 and your total monthly loan payment, Rs 28,000, then your DTI is 56 per cent, which is considered high.
